Who qualifies for startup business loans in Port St. Lucie?
Qualification hinges on a detailed business plan, relevant industry background, and personal creditworthiness, since revenue history does not yet exist for a true startup.
Even founders with limited credit depth can find pathways if they bring industry expertise and a sound financial model, and we begin every evaluation with a soft inquiry.


Rates, terms & how startup business loans compare in Port St. Lucie
Terms reflect the lender's perceived risk in backing a new venture. Personal credit strength, the amount of owner equity invested, and your industry track record all influence pricing and repayment structure.
